What affects the price

When you look at SBA loan costs, several factors dictate the final numbers. Lenders primarily evaluate your credit score, the amount of cash you have available for a down payment, and your business's existing debt load. The loan type—such as a 7(a) versus a 504—also shifts the interest rates and fees significantly. Projects requiring more documentation or complex collateral assessments may also carry different expense structures compared to straightforward working capital requests. What's the difference between an SBA loan and a disaster loan?

An SBA loan is a general financing tool for small businesses, covering things like working capital, equipment, or real estate. An SBA disaster loan is specifically for businesses and homeowners who have suffered losses due to declared natural disasters. While both are from the SBA, their purpose and eligibility criteria are distinct. If you've experienced a disaster, the disaster loan program is what you'd explore. We can guide you.

What is a loan from the SBA, and how does it work?

A loan from the SBA is a loan provided by a bank or other financial institution that is partially guaranteed by the U.S. Small Business Administration. This guarantee reduces the risk for the lender, making it easier for small businesses to access capital with more favorable terms, such as lower interest rates and longer repayment periods.
